ALMONTE v. NEW YORK MEDICAL COLLEGE

Civ. No. 3:93CV00116 (AHN).

851 F.Supp. 34 (1994)

Denny ALMONTE, P.P.A., Richardo Almonte and Gladys Almonte, et al. v. NEW YORK MEDICAL COLLEGE and Dr. Douglas Ingram.

United States District Court, D. Connecticut.

March 31, 1994.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Richard Fuchs, Koskoff, Koskoff & Bieder, Bridgeport, CT, for plaintiffs.

Jennifer C. Hickox, Bai, Pollock & Dunnigan, Bridgeport, CT, for defendants.


RULING ON MOTION TO DISMISS

NEVAS, District Judge.

The plaintiffs Gladys and Ricardo Almonte ("plaintiffs") bring this negligence action individually and on behalf of their son, Denny Almonte, against the defendants New York Medical College (the "College"), and Dr. Douglas Ingram ("Ingram").
